JOB FOR A COWBOY new music video posted online!

Job for a Cowboy: new music video posted online!

Unfurling A Darkened Gospel, the brand new music video from award-winning Glendale, AZ heavy music powerhouse Job For A Cowboy has been posted online and makes its world premiere today on myspace. Check out the action now HERE.

Unfurling A Darkened Gospel is the roll out track from JFAC’s celebrated sophomore album, Ruination, which is available everywhere now. The video was shot on location in downtown Philadelphia, PA and at the city’s distinguished music venue, The First Unitarian Church. The clip was shot by Doug Spangenberg for Space Monkey Studios (Lamb Of God, Maroon 5) and features Job For A Cowboy doing what the band does best; bringing its electrifying live show directly to a crowd of rabid fans. JOB FOR A COWBOY "Ruination" premiere!

Job For A Cowboy “Ruination” premiere on myspace!

 

Check out Ruination in its entirety in advance of the record’s release as the album is available for online streaming its entirety today at http://www.myspace.com/jobforacowboy.

 

Ruination’s cover art and full color booklet have also been made available for viewing on metalblade.com HERE. The striking, quasi-conceptual, motif was designed by Brent Elliott White and takes its inspiration from JOB FOR A COWBOY front man Jonny Davy’s album lyrics and concepts. Topics addressed by the album’s schema revolve around modern day worldwide dilemmas and controversial issues including “Propaganda in the main stream media and television, humanitarian rights of Northern Korea, the modern genocidal government of Nubia, the use of torture in American military tactics, overruling by world governments and Police states / Martial law”.

Whitechapel "Eternal Refuge" video up

Whitechapel “Eternal Refuge” video up now on MayhemFest.com!

The new video for Whitechapel's Eternal Refuge is live on http://www.mayhemfest.com/

The live video was filmed during their tour with Suffocation at the Crazy Donkey in Farmingdale, NY.

Guitarist, Alex Wade, comments on the video: “Hey, it's Alex from Whitechapel. Here is the debut of our new music video for "Eternal Refuge" off of our album, This Is Exile. It was directed by Andrew from Abstrakt Pictures at the Crazy Donkey in Farmingdale, NY when we were on the Blood Apocalypse Tour with Suffocation. We hope you enjoy it and we'll see every single one of you this summer on the Mayhem Festival!”

This is only a preview of the inevitable brutality that will be the Rockstar Energy Mayhem Fest this summer. Whitechapel will be appearing on the Hot Topic stage with label mates, Job For A Cowboy, The Black Dahlia Murder, Behemoth and Cannibal Corpse.
